I recently bought the Alienware AW2518HF (Freesync) monitor and I'm running it on a Nvidia GeForce GTX 1060 6GB GDDR5 Graphics With Desktop Level Performance (*note it is on a ASUS FX502VM laptop) GPU. I'm using a DP to mini-DP cable for the output (but problem occurs on HDMI cable too).

When running games like Battlefield V, PUBG, Witcher 3, etc the cinematic and loading screens have this fuzzy / snowy appearance. I've tried 240Hz and 144Hz output but no change (Even 60Hz does the exact same thing).

Any suggestions on how to get the most out of my monitor. I'm not seeing this effect in-game, but that's probably cause there's too many colors changing too fast.

I've tried all the Alienware monitor presets like normal, FPS, Game 1, etc. but nothing seems to fix it.

On my windows taskbar the bar would actually look pixelated too (like tiny white and grey dots on a black bar) - Have a look at the attached screenshot. The Taskbar is a solid Black. This only happens on my Alienware monitor. The moment I make my laptop the primary monitor, it's gone. Even my windows wallpaper (generic Microsoft ones) look much clearer and crisp on my laptop display vs the Alienware.
I've also attached a screenshot from Battlefield V Cinematic... You'll see how all the black colours are more like pixelated grey's.

joedup83 wrote: @pox02 - Thanks I'll definitely try that on my current screen as it would be interesting to see the changes. How did you get to those setting (please if you don't mind me asking like a noob)? I can only find it in my Nvidia Control Panel, but even then I don't have half of your options.
That's ToastyX Custom Resolution Utility.

NVIDIA Control Panel has the same stuff -- in the "Create Custom Resolution". That's where the extra fields show up. For information about these weird numbers, I've posted some info in the Custom Resolution Utility Glossary

I received my new monitor yesterday and had the exact same issue as with the old. Even tried a new HDMI and DP cable. So I reckon it's safe to safe it's GPU / Screen incompatibility.

I did however try @pox02's suggestion (after downloading ToastyX) and it made a huge difference! So big thank you gents. You both helped so much as there's huge improvement on on all the black / dark colours now. Screen actually looks more crisp.
